Haywood Hospital is first in UK to install Ysio Max

Haywood Hospital, part of Staffordshire and Stoke on Trent Partnership NHS Trust, has become the first in the UK to benefit from an Ysio Max digital radiography system from Siemens Healthcare.  The hospital chose the system due to its light and manoeuvrable Max detector which is particularly benefitting patients with restricted mobility, giving them a more comfortable experience.

As a specialist rheumatology hospital and walk-in centre, Haywood Hospital is predominantly using the Ysio Max for plain film radiography and rheumatology.  It is also being used for research purposes including drug trials.  A second Ysio Max has been installed at County Hospital, Stafford.

“We are dedicated to providing the latest technology for patients, ensuring that innovative medical research can continue to take place,” said modality team leader Julia Matheson. “As a busy hospital, it is essential that we have confidence in the systems we use to produce timely and accurate results; the Ysio Max provides this confidence and has met all of our expectations to date.”
